Log in using your account   

Get directions to: El Poblano Mexican Restaurant, Alma, GA

Restaurant address: 804 South Dixon Street Alma, GA 31510, USA

Restaurant: El Poblano Mexican Restaurant

Live Help Every Restaurant in the City